Tomato prices are falling all over the country. They are also committing tomato theft in many places. Recently PTI published news that a trader had hired two bouncers to protect vegetables in his shop turned out to be a false story. It was found to be completely untrue and apologized. PTI identified Ajay Fauji as a Samajwadi Party activist in the Lankan areas of Varanasi. They said they received this information in the course of questioning the government in the wake of rising vegetable prices across the country and apologized for failing to confirm the truth. The tweet was immediately deleted. It tweeted assuring that they will always remain committed to providing unbiased news with high values.While in the country, the price of tomato is selling from Rs.140 to Rs.160 per kg. š š°
